DESCRIPTION

The main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U) and tire pressure warning ECU and receiver are connected using 2 direct lines that they use to communicate with each other.

DTC No.

Detection Item

DTC Detection Condition

Trouble Area

Note

B1247

Tire Pressure Monitor Receiver Communication Stop

In diagnostic mode, an applicable RDA signal cannot be received within 10 seconds after a PRG signal is sent from the main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U).

  • Tire pressure warning ECU and receiver
  • Wire harness or connector
  • Main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U)

This DTC is for main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U)

CAUTION / NOTICE / HINT

NOTICE:

  • When replacing the tire pressure warning ECU and receiver, read the transmitter IDs stored in the old ECU using the Techstream and write them down before removal.
  • It is necessary to perform initialization after registration of the transmitter IDs into the tire pressure warning ECU and receiver after the ECU has been replaced.

HINT:

Inspect the fuses for circuits related to this system before performing the following inspection procedure.

PROCEDURE

1.

C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(MAIN BODY ECU (MULTIPLEX NETWORK BODY ECU) - TIRE PRESSURE WARNING ECU AND RECEIVER)

(a) Disconnect the P21 tire pressure warning ECU and receiver connector.

(b) Disconnect the J165 main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U) connector.

(c)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

Standard Resistance: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

P21-4 (RDA) - J165-4 (RDA)

Always

Below 1 Ω

P21-4 (RDA) or J165-4 (RDA) - Body ground

Always

10 kΩ or higher

NG

RE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R

OK

2.

C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(POWER SOURCE OF TIRE PRESSURE WARNING ECU AND RECEIVER)

(a)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

Standard Resistance: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

P21-12 (GND) - Body ground

Always

Below 1 Ω

*a

Front view of wire harness connector

(to Tire Pressure Warning ECU and Receiver)

(b)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.

Standard Voltage: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

P21-1 (IG) - Body ground

Ignition switch ON

11 to 14 V

NG

RE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R

OK

3.

REPLACE TIRE PRESSURE WARNING ECU AND RECEIVER

(a) Replace the tire pressure warning ECU and receiver.

Click here

NEXT

4.

CHECK DTC OUTPUT

(a) Clear the DTCs.

Click here

(b) Turn the ignition switch off.

(c) Turn the ignition switch to ON.

(d) Check for DTCs.

Click here

OK:

DTC B1247 is not output.

OK

END

NG

REPLACE MAIN BODY ECU (MULTIPLEX NETWORK BODY ECU)
